4. Halloween Bowling
If you have a gym to work with, grab some rolls of toilet paper and some Halloween colored tissue paper.
Wrap up those toilet paper rolls and get a ball from the gym closet.
The kids will have a blast taking turns knocking those rolls over.

8. Halloween Charades
Charades is a great idea for a Halloween game right?
This is perfect for indoor or outdoor and the whole class can get involved.
You can use the printable cards that she gives you or easily create your own.
It can be played with multiple teams too.
